Description

Wastewalker Tribes of Colossals in Oldavor are known primarily as the lifeblood of the frozen land. These groups are those who connect the few Setonic Colossal settlements to each other, through vast caravan networks and an intrinsic knowledge instilled within them for navigating the icy wastes. The Karkula tribe was one of dozens of these, a small tribe consisting of about thirty members, most cousins and close relatives who had walked the wastes together for dozens of years. It was in the confines of this closely knit family that the young Charnuk was raised, and with his boisterous body, honed into a formidable fighter.

Yet none in his tribe, nor any Wastewalker Tribes could prepare themselves for what they faced in a standard caravan run to Budhavara, the one township of the Colossals that had open trade with the human kingdom of Mayreth. As they passed the ruins of Takhara, they were set upon by a gargantuan monstrosity: A Nix Centipede, a prowler beneath the snow, yet one greater than any had ever seen, a being of apocalyptic proportions. As it neared the tribe, they took their formidable positions to strike it as it rose, yet the mounds of snow it left in its wake drilled fear into the hearts of even the most hardened warriors in the tribe.

Their feet gave way beneath them, as the monster began encircling its enormous body around the group. In a bid of desperation, Charnuk dived towards the creature, blade at the ready as he plunged it into the carapace of the beast, yet it did naught. He was flung dozens of feet away, and watched on in horror as the beast’s circling motions grew quicker and tighter, clumping the entire tribe in one small circle before its gaping maw rose from beneath them, and all fell into the belly of the beast.

Charnuk was distraught, charging after it before it sifted away beyond the foggy horizon. With naught left to live for, he ventured south, in hopes of finding a swift death at the hands of the Watchers, or a new life beyond the borders of his icy home. As a lone Colossal, he was able to pass the border unnoticed or unopposed, and continued until he found himself in Mayreth’s capital. There he was given tutelage by the World Explorers and Hunters League (WEHL) in the ways of tongues of Men, and soon he came into their services as an invaluable asset, sent all across Tharador. Now the WEHL sends Charnuk into the city of Delvdor in Dornat Al Karit, where political tensions bubble as the recent Rupture sends the city into chaos, and swarms of subterranean monstrosities begin rising from the gaping chasm in the earth. He is told to bring as many samples of these creatures back to their chapter in Varekan, and take whatever he can alive.
